'''Bilat Paswan''', who wrote under the [[nome de plume]], '''Vihangam''', was an Indian writer and politician, known for his writings in [[Hindi & Maithili literature]].<ref name="Folklore of Reshma and Chuharmal">{{cite journal | url=http://www.museindia.com/viewarticle.asp?myr=2011&issid=38&id=2726 | title=Folklore of Reshma and Chuharmal | author=Badri Narayan Tiwari | journal=Muse India | year=2011 | issue=38 | access-date=23 August 2016 | arch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20161220154735/http://www.museindia.com/viewarticle.asp?myr=2011&issid=38&id=2726 | archive-date=20 December 2016 | url-status=dead }}</ref> He was a former chairman of [[Bihar Public Service Commission & former chairman of Bihar Inter University Board]]. Born in 1940 to Bhutai Paswan in [[Bihar]],<ref name="Dr. Bilat Paswan Vihangam vs The State Of Bihar & Ors">{{cite web | url=https://indiankanoon.org/doc/34077379/ | title=Dr. Bilat Paswan Vihangam vs The State Of Bihar & Ors | publisher=India Kanoon | date=2015 | access-date=23 August 2016}}</ref> he represented [[Rajnagar (Vidhan Sabha constituency)]] at the [[Bihar Legislative Assembly]] for two terms in 1968 and 1972 & Khajauli (Vidhan Sabha constituency) at the [[Bihar Legislative Assembly]] for two terms in 1985 and 1990,<ref name="List of Winning MLA's from Khajauli Till Date">{{cite web | url=http://www.mapsofindia.com/assemblypolls/bihar/khajauli.html | title=List of Winning MLA's from Khajauli Till Date | publisher=Maps of India | date=2016 | access-date=23 August 2016}}</ref> contesting under [[Indian National Congress]] candidature, defeating Ram Lakhan Ram of the [[Communist Party of India]] on both the elections.<ref name="Previous Year's Election Results in Khajauli, Bihar">{{cite web | url=http://elections.traceall.in/vidhan-sabha-assembly-election-results/Khajauli-in-Bihar | title=Previous Year's Election Results in Khajauli, Bihar | publisher=Trace All | date=2016 | access-date=23 August 2016}}</ref> He also contested two elections unsuccessfully, in 1980 and 2000.<ref name="Bihar Assembly Election 2000">{{cite web | url=http://www.empoweringindia.org/new/constituency.aspx?eid=496&cid=76 | title=Bihar Assembly Election 2000 | publisher=Empowering India | date=2016 | access-date=23 August 2016}}</ref> The Government of India awarded him the fourth highest civilian honour of the [[Padma Shri]], in 2005, for his contributions to literature.<ref name="Padma Awards">{{cite web |url=http://mha.nic.in/sites/upload_files/mha/files/LST-PDAWD-2013.pdf |title=Padma Awards |publisher=Ministry of Home Affairs, Government of India |date=2013 |access-date=20 August 2016 |url-status=dead |archive-url=https://www.webcitation.org/6U68ulwpb?url=http://mha.nic.in/sites/upload_files/mha/files/LST-PDAWD-2013.pdf |archive-date=15 November 2014 }}</ref>
